We Energies, a subsidiary of WEC Energy Group a fortune 500 company, is seeking an experienced truck driver & warehouse worker based out of our Pewaukee, Wisconsin location. The role of the Heavy Equipment Specialist is to provide services related to delivering materials to local internal customers and contractors. Activities include material handling, loading/unloading, transportation, and other general warehouse functions utilizing a variety of equipment including, but not limited to: tractor/trailer, truck mounted cranes, forklifts and other power industrial equipment. Employee must be able to work as part of a team along with the ability to work independently at remote company locations.

Job Summary Provide quality services in support of business unit job objectives. Services provided include movement/delivery of equipment and materials to substations, job sites, service centers, and/or vendors; assistance with materials and tactical applications to various locations throughout the WE service territory; operation of various types of heavy equipment and trucks; and site preparation and maintenance.

Job Responsibilities

Move and operate job site trailers and transport cranes and piggyback forklifts

Operate various types of equipment to provide job site support to crews

Maintain and inspect equipment for proper working order

Identify materials/equipment to be loaded/unloaded

Ensure manifest matches truckload; vehicle meets all regulations (DOT)

Load/unload trucks with materials/equipment

Use electric pallet movers and forklifts, diesel and gas-powered equipment, cranes, and specialized material handling equipment

Haul/handle hazardous materials (lead, asbestos, PCB's, etc.)

Perform point-of-use drop of materials and supplies using maps and construction prints of areas

Spot pre-assemblies and transformers using truck-mounted cranes

Coordinate delivery of oversized materials/equipment: (1) schedule delivery, (2) plot route of travel, (3) obtain permit in cooperation with local authorities

Remove electrical distribution and transmission material using various types of equipment

Physically roll (hand coil) scrap conductors and frequently lift, carry, load, and unload scrap materials

Perform job site clean-up

Contact scrap dealers for scrap pick-up

Reserve transformers and switches for Design Team

Supply Design team with drawings of transformers detailing dimensions (e.g., location and height of bushings, cooling fins, and size of cabinets for construction of foundations)

Order materials from outside suppliers

Order fuel for trucks

Respond to call-out for after-hours trouble deliveries and storm duties when needed

Perform the duties of the Material Specialist as needed

Minimum Qualifications Applicant must have graduated and received certification from a semi-truck driving school and have a minimum of one year experience operating on public roadways.

In lieu of the certification, applicant must have a minimum of two years driving semi-tractors or heavy equipment operating experience.

Examples of heavy equipment operating experience include:

Semi-tractors pulling 40 ft plus trailers

Semi-tractors pulling large mobile transformers/mobile generators

Semi-tractors pulling specific equipment trailers (i.e. lowboy, drop deck, 40 ft or greater, etc.)
